Ticket #— Facilities: Level 6 opening, Thornhaven Building. The new office floor on level 6 opens Monday. Reception staff should direct Pellwright Consulting staff to the east lifts; the west lifts won't serve 6 until the panel update Friday. Furniture deliveries continue through Thursday, so keep the corridor by the service lift clear. Meeting rooms on 6 are not yet bookable. The stairwell door to 6 remains keypad-controlled for now; use the code below.

door code, tajof-kageg: bdg-QVDCE-3

## Rowforge Admin — Environments

This page covers the environments backing bulk edits in the Rowforge admin table. Staging and production share the same batching pipeline, but staging caps bulk operations at 500 rows to keep test data manageable. If on-call gets paged for stuck bulk jobs, check the batch worker first; most incidents trace back to oversized edits retried in a loop. Pausing the worker is safe for up to ten minutes. Each environment's active configuration values are recorded below for quick reference.

service settings:
ralael:
  pin: 7453
  tenant: zorath
  seal: seal_087806e4
  metrics_host: metrics.ralael.paliqworks.example
  standby_team: fraath
  escalation: praok-istiel
  nonce: 10e083

# InkLedger Environments

InkLedger, our PDF invoice renderer, runs in three environments: dev, staging, and production. Each environment has its own font cache, template bucket, and render queue. New team members should verify staging parity before promoting any template change. Please read each setting carefully before editing anything. The staging environment currently uses the following configuration values.

deployment values, yadup-tajof:
oliath:
  log_level: debug
  metrics_host: metrics.oliath.zemvarlabs.internal
  pool_size: 4

## Handover: FD leak hunt on Brindlecore

Welcome aboard! I've been chasing a slow file-descriptor leak in the Brindlecore sync daemon for two weeks. It's somewhere in the retry path — sockets open on timeout and never close. I've got extra tracing enabled on the canary box, so don't be alarmed by the noisy logs. Graphs live on the ops dashboard. The canary is currently running with the instrumented settings below.

settings of fahag-haduf:
[ulaox]
port = 8443
region = south-2
host = ulaox.lumiccorp.internal
timeout_ms = 500
retries = 8